Steps to Update Samsung Galaxy Note 2 GT-N7100 to Android KitKat XXUFND4

1. First you have to download Android KitKat XXUFND4 on your PC.

2. Now you have to download Odin to install XXUFND4 on 5.5 inch Note 2.

3. Now you have to put your 5.5 inch Galaxy Note 2 into download.

4. Launch Odin on your PC and connect your 5.5 inch Galaxy Note 2 with your PC via USB cable.

5. You can see a message in the bottom left corner of Odin after connecting your Note 2 N7100 with your PC.

6. Now you have to extract the ZIP file of KitKat XXUFND4 on your PC downloaded in STEP 1.

7. Once you have successfully extracted the ZIP file of KitKat XXUFND4, you have to press “PDA” in Odin and choose “.tar.md5″ file.

8. Now you have to press “PDA” in Odin and choose “modem” file.

9. Now you have to press “CSC” in Odin and choose “csc” file.

10. Press “PIT” in Odin and choose “.pit” file.

11. Now you have to press the “Start” button in Odin after selecting “Re-Partition” and “Auto-reboot” options.

You will have to wait until your 5.5 inch Galaxy Note 2 restarts. It may take around 3 minutes to reboot. Once your Galaxy Note 2 is restarted, you can enjoy KitKat XXUFND4 firmware on your 5.5 inch Galaxy Note 2.
